6 |
import java.util.ArrayList; |
import java.util.ArrayList; |
7 |
import java.util.Collections; |
import java.util.Collections; |
8 |
import java.util.List; |
import java.util.List; |
9 |
|
import java.util.logging.Logger; |
10 |
|
|
11 |
import com.gargoylesoftware.htmlunit.ProxyConfig; |
import com.gargoylesoftware.htmlunit.ProxyConfig; |
12 |
import com.gargoylesoftware.htmlunit.WebClient; |
import com.gargoylesoftware.htmlunit.WebClient; |
17 |
import dk.thoerup.traininfoservice.DBConnection; |
import dk.thoerup.traininfoservice.DBConnection; |
18 |
|
|
19 |
public class DepartureFetcher { |
public class DepartureFetcher { |
20 |
|
|
21 |
|
Logger logger = Logger.getLogger(DepartureFetcher.class.getName()); |
22 |
|
|
23 |
|
|
24 |
public List<DepartureBean> lookupDepartures(int stationID) throws Exception { |
public List<DepartureBean> lookupDepartures(int stationID) throws Exception { |
108 |
departureList.add(departure); |
departureList.add(departure); |
109 |
} |
} |
110 |
} |
} |
111 |
|
} else { |
112 |
|
logger.warning("No departures found for station=" + stationcode + ", type=" + type); |
113 |
} |
} |
114 |
|
|
115 |
return departureList; |
return departureList; |
116 |
} |
} |
117 |
|
|